Trader consensus on Polymarket closely clusters around 13–15°C for Seoul's highest temperature on March 29, reflecting Korea Meteorological Administration's latest short-range forecast of 13–15°C under mostly cloudy skies following today's sunny 16°C high. Ensemble models from ECMWF, GFS, and KMA show a tight 2–3°C spread, primarily hinging on afternoon cloud cover timing and thickness—persistent overcast limits insolation and peaks near 13°C, while intermittent breaks enable 14–15°C via enhanced solar heating. No precipitation is expected, but light winds and typical late-March continental air mass maintain mild conditions; final KMA hourly updates today could refine this narrow uncertainty ahead of resolution.

The resolution source for this market will be information from Wunderground, specifically the highest temperature recorded for all times on this day by the Forecast for the Incheon Intl Airport Station once information is finalized, available here: https://www.wunderground.com/history/daily/kr/incheon/RKSI.
To toggle between Fahrenheit and Celsius, click the gear icon next to the search bar and switch the Temperature setting between °F and °C.
This market can not resolve to "Yes" until all data for this date has been finalized.
The resolution source for this market measures temperatures to whole degrees Celsius (eg, 9°C). Thus, this is the level of precision that will be used when resolving the market.
Any revisions to temperatures recorded after data is finalized for this market's timeframe will not be considered for this market's resolution.
